Не знаю как сейчас обстоят дела у Лоции, но было-бы не плохо иметь в своем распоряжении несколько типовых административных отчетов по связям в системе.
Например отчеты:
- 'Входимость скриптов в действия, отчеты, работы'
- 'Входимость действий в работы'
- 'Неиспользуемые/не привязанные действия, отчеты, формы, работы'
- 'Действия привязанные к формам'
и т.д.
Наверняка у каждого из нас периодически возникает потребность в таких выборках, и они в том или ином виде уже есть...
Предлагаю синхронизироваться между собой - типа создать или показать базу таких отчетов
например в виде
'Входимость скриптов в действия'
Код: Выделить всё
select s_cd,
s_id,
s_description,
templ_cd,
templ_id,
templ_description
from
(
SELECT convert(varchar,cd,101) s_cd,
id s_id,
name s_name,
type s_type,
language s_language,
description s_description,
objsid s_objsid
FROM LSDBO.cd_Script where objsid like 'PACT:%'
) t_script
left join
(
select convert(varchar,cd,101) templ_cd,
description templ_description,
id templ_id
from lsdbo.templlist
) t_templ
on convert(int,right(t_script.s_objsid, len(t_script.s_objsid)-5))= t_templ.templ_id
по моему всем будет полезно... как думаете?
ps
естественно все по разному владеют SQL'эм и связями между таблицами Лоции.... но я думаю на первом этапе это не принципиально, найти можно вроде все, а красиво или не очень, быстро или медленно...
т.е. просто SQL выборки из системных таблиц - БЕЗ использования Своих хп и функций
pps
кстати может и сама Лоция что-нибудь здесь выложит... почему нет